虚谷数据库什么破东西
-
虚谷数据库是一个开源的数据库管理系统,它提供了一种简单、灵活和高效的方法来存储和管理数据。以下是关于虚谷数据库的五个重要点:
-
开源性质:虚谷数据库是基于开源技术的数据库管理系统,这意味着它的源代码是公开的并且可以自由使用和修改。这使得用户可以根据自己的需求进行自定义开发和优化。
-
简单易用:虚谷数据库提供了一个简单易用的接口,使得用户可以轻松地进行数据的增删改查操作。它的查询语言简洁明了,让用户可以快速地编写和执行各种查询。
-
高效性能:虚谷数据库采用了一系列优化策略来提高数据库的性能。它使用了先进的索引技术,可以快速定位和检索数据。此外,它还支持并发操作和分布式部署,可以有效地处理大量的并发请求。
-
数据安全:虚谷数据库提供了一系列安全功能来保护用户的数据。它支持数据的备份和恢复,可以防止数据丢失。此外,它还提供了权限管理和数据加密等功能,保护用户的数据不被未授权的访问。
-
扩展性:虚谷数据库具有良好的扩展性,可以根据用户的需求进行灵活的扩展和定制。它支持多种数据类型和数据结构,可以存储各种类型的数据。此外,它还支持分布式部署,可以在多台服务器上进行数据的存储和管理。
总之,虚谷数据库是一个功能强大、易用性高、性能优越的开源数据库管理系统,适用于各种规模的应用场景。无论是个人开发者还是企业用户,都可以使用虚谷数据库来存储和管理数据。
1年前 -
-
虚谷数据库是虚谷物联网开发板中的一个功能模块,它是用来存储和管理数据的工具。虚谷数据库基于SQLite数据库,提供了简单易用的接口,可以方便地进行数据的增删改查操作。
虚谷数据库具有以下特点:
-
轻量级:虚谷数据库采用SQLite数据库引擎,它是一种嵌入式数据库,具有占用资源少、运行速度快的特点。这使得虚谷数据库非常适合在资源有限的物联网设备上使用。
-
简单易用:虚谷数据库提供了简单易用的API,开发者可以通过少量的代码来实现数据的增删改查操作。同时,虚谷数据库还支持SQL语句,开发者可以使用SQL语句来进行更复杂的查询操作。
-
数据安全:虚谷数据库支持数据的加密和压缩功能,可以保护数据的安全性。此外,虚谷数据库还支持事务处理,确保数据的一致性和完整性。
-
多线程支持:虚谷数据库支持多线程访问,可以同时处理多个请求,提高了数据读写的效率。
虚谷数据库可以应用于各种物联网场景,例如智能家居、智能农业、工业控制等。开发者可以通过虚谷数据库来存储传感器数据、设备状态等信息,实现数据的采集、存储和分析。
总之,虚谷数据库是一款功能强大、易于使用的数据存储工具,它可以帮助开发者高效地管理和处理物联网设备中的数据。
1年前 -
-
虚谷数据库是一种基于虚谷号硬件平台的数据库解决方案。虚谷号是一款开源硬件平台,它结合了Arduino和Raspberry Pi的特点,集成了强大的功能,可以用于各种物联网和机器人项目。
虚谷数据库的设计初衷是为了方便开发者在虚谷号上进行数据存储和管理。它提供了一套简单易用的API,可以在虚谷号上创建数据库、创建表格,插入、查询和删除数据等操作。
下面将从方法和操作流程两个方面来介绍虚谷数据库的使用。
一、方法:
- 创建数据库:使用create_database()函数可以在虚谷号上创建一个新的数据库。例如:
from gvdatabase import create_database db_name = "mydatabase" create_database(db_name)- 创建表格:使用create_table()函数可以在数据库中创建一个新的表格。可以指定表格的名称和字段。例如:
from gvdatabase import create_table db_name = "mydatabase" table_name = "mytable" fields = ["name", "age", "gender"] create_table(db_name, table_name, fields)- 插入数据:使用insert_data()函数可以向表格中插入一条新的数据。可以指定数据的字段和值。例如:
from gvdatabase import insert_data db_name = "mydatabase" table_name = "mytable" data = {"name": "Tom", "age": 20, "gender": "male"} insert_data(db_name, table_name, data)- 查询数据:使用select_data()函数可以从表格中查询数据。可以指定查询条件和返回的字段。例如:
from gvdatabase import select_data db_name = "mydatabase" table_name = "mytable" condition = {"age": 20} fields = ["name", "gender"] result = select_data(db_name, table_name, condition, fields)- 删除数据:使用delete_data()函数可以从表格中删除数据。可以指定删除的条件。例如:
from gvdatabase import delete_data db_name = "mydatabase" table_name = "mytable" condition = {"age": 20} delete_data(db_name, table_name, condition)二、操作流程:
-
准备虚谷号硬件平台:首先需要准备一台虚谷号硬件平台,并连接到计算机上。
-
安装虚谷数据库库:在虚谷号上安装虚谷数据库库。可以通过pip命令进行安装。
-
编写代码:在计算机上使用Python编写代码,调用虚谷数据库库的函数进行数据操作。
-
运行代码:将编写好的代码上传到虚谷号上,并运行代码。
通过以上方法和操作流程,开发者可以在虚谷号上轻松地进行数据库的创建、表格的创建、数据的插入、查询和删除等操作。虚谷数据库的简单易用性,使得开发者可以更方便地进行物联网和机器人项目的开发。
1年前